الملخص EN

The current study includes the dual effect of changes in temperature and pH on stability of cefquinome in vitro.

Cefquinome was exposed to different phosphate buffer solution with a pH of 6,7 or 8 and each one was exposed to different temperatures which were 30̊C,50̊C or 70̊C in a water bath during 24 hours.

Samples were collected after dissolving, after exposure to different pH and after 1,3,6,12 and 24 hours of exposure to different temperatures and pH values.

Microbiological assay was used to analyze the samples.

The results showed that there was a significant decrease in cefquinome concentrations(antibacterial activity) in alkaline medium with increasing temperature within the time.

In conclusion cefquinome is affected by increasing temperature in alkali medium which causes a decrease in its concentration that will affect efficacy of cefquinome due to the degradation process.
